The city of Basel – culture and contrasts
Basel is located in northwestern Switzerland, at the border triangle of Germany, France, and Switzerland, and is full of contrasts and contrasts. Here, the historic old town with its winding streets and imposing cathedral meets modern architecture.
The city on the Rhine River is considered the country's capital of art and culture. The Kunstmuseum Basel presents important works from 700 years of art history. At the Tinguely Museum, you can discover the diverse, movable sculptures and works of art from its past. An absolute highlight is Art Basel, which takes place every June. This world-leading art fair showcases outstanding works of modern and contemporary art.
